Furthermore, the sequence highlights the tension between human intent and algorithmic interpretation. To a spam filter, a password strength meter, or a search engine, this string might look like pure entropy or gibberish. Yet, it is the exact opposite of random. It requires a specific, orderly execution. This creates a paradox where a human instantly recognizes the pattern by looking at their keyboard or feeling the glide of their fingers, while a computer sees a high-entropy string of characters. This distinction becomes increasingly relevant in an era where artificial intelligence and machine learning attempt to decode human behavior. It reminds us that human logic is often tactile and spatial, not just digital and binary. zxcvbnmlkjhgfdsaqwertyuioppoiuytrewqasdfghjklmnbvcxz

Strings like this highlight how deeply human behavior is tied to physical hardware. Even when trying to type something meaningless, our hands default to the familiar geometric rows of the QWERTY layout, turning a supposedly random string into a predictable human pattern. Because this string is incredibly easy to type quickly, some users attempt to use it—or chunks of it—as a password. This is highly dangerous. Modern cybersecurity algorithms easily recognize keyboard walks. A hacking tool using a basic dictionary attack will crack a QWERTY sequence like this in less than a second, regardless of its length.
